Uploaded image for project: 'Mongoid'
  1. Mongoid
  2. MONGOID-4424

JRuby + Mongoid + MongoAtlas

    • Type: Icon: Bug Bug
    • Resolution: Works as Designed
    • Priority: Icon: Major - P3 Major - P3
    • None
    • Affects Version/s: None
    • Component/s: None
    • Labels:
      None
    • Environment:
      JRuby 9.1.8.0
      Mongoid 6.1.0
      Rails 5

      with -J-Djavax.net.debug=all:

      Padded plaintext before ENCRYPTION:  len = 96
      0000: 48 66 E8 E1 97 60 67 5F   48 88 70 51 15 96 1E 14  Hf...`g_H.pQ....
      0010: 3A 00 00 00 02 00 00 00   00 00 00 00 D4 07 00 00  :...............
      0020: 00 00 00 00 61 64 6D 69   6E 2E 24 63 6D 64 00 00  ....admin.$cmd..
      0030: 00 00 00 FF FF FF FF 13   00 00 00 10 69 73 6D 61  ............isma
      0040: 73 74 65 72 00 01 00 00   00 00 4A 93 C8 36 7D F5  ster......J..6..
      0050: CE 7D DF 21 8F 83 9E 10   EE 07 66 0A F4 37 01 01  ...!......f..7..
      main, WRITE: TLSv1.2 Application Data, length = 58
      [Raw write (bb)]: length = 101
      0000: 17 03 03 00 60 DE 5C 38   05 63 5F BA D8 7D EE 12  ....`.\8.c_.....
      0010: 42 A0 69 08 3A 40 00 DD   5A E8 C6 76 42 CE 77 94  B.i.:@..Z..vB.w.
      0020: 1B FE 29 84 32 54 9F 2C   F7 C9 3C C2 1E D5 ED 31  ..).2T.,..<....1
      0030: CC 68 08 D4 0A 01 1D 40   64 20 C2 AA 5A 1B EE BC  .h.....@d..Z...
      0040: 76 C1 ED 35 D8 B3 89 6E   E8 82 08 71 7E 74 AB DC  v..5...n...q.t..
      0050: 32 BD 01 B3 7D FE 74 4C   FE 64 AF D0 87 74 4A C2  2.....tL.d...tJ.
      0060: 03 CD 19 7C 0E                                     .....
      [Raw read (bb)]: length = 213
      0000: 17 03 03 00 D0 A0 FD 1B   B2 63 53 90 72 2E 24 4B  .........cS.r.$K
      0010: 56 24 71 6F D9 55 FA 04   B0 3C CC F3 1B AF 58 CF  V$qo.U...<....X.
      0020: 40 BD AE E6 E1 02 62 59   C8 0F 80 93 2D 1B 98 E4  @.....bY....-...
      0030: 1F CE EC A2 2C 0E A7 6A   72 4F 76 EE 1C BA 01 C8  ....,..jrOv.....
      0040: 53 AF 52 D7 C5 09 70 05   9B DB A7 04 6C 48 43 65  S.R...p.....lHCe
      0050: 93 67 03 63 10 4D 9F 35   95 DB 46 18 E8 BB D5 7A  .g.c.M.5..F....z
      0060: 57 56 22 73 18 92 A7 A5   E2 C7 9F 85 82 E1 28 50  WV"s..........(P
      0070: FA 5D 89 2D C1 39 1B C2   C1 6A B2 93 75 41 51 4B  .].-.9...j..uAQK
      0080: 9D EA 6D FE 92 BC 82 CE   6F 8C A5 23 87 F0 13 4D  ..m.....o..#...M
      0090: 29 ED 0E 73 83 09 9F F1   7E B2 2C 05 98 AF 49 0F  )..s......,...I.
      00A0: 14 7B F2 AF 57 93 79 59   E0 E5 81 E8 89 1B E4 AD  ....W.yY........
      00B0: D7 7D D6 C8 CE 16 82 CA   F2 03 3D 01 CC 25 CA 89  ..........=..%..
      00C0: 83 A8 B3 65 B2 B1 01 EE   75 00 21 88 3E E9 9E B2  ...e....u.!.>...
      00D0: F7 1F 6A 5A AF                                     ..jZ.
      Padded plaintext after DECRYPTION:  len = 208
      0000: 92 E5 8D 39 C6 1D 2A 1C   D6 B2 B4 8F B1 73 0B FC  ...9..*......s..
      0010: 9F 00 00 00 11 00 00 00   02 00 00 00 01 00 00 00  ................
      0020: 02 00 00 00 00 00 00 00   00 00 00 00 00 00 00 00  ................
      0030: 01 00 00 00 7B 00 00 00   10 6F 6B 00 00 00 00 00  .........ok.....
      0040: 02 65 72 72 6D 73 67 00   3F 00 00 00 6E 6F 20 53  .errmsg.?...no S
      0050: 4E 49 20 6E 61 6D 65 20   73 65 6E 74 2C 20 6D 61  NI name sent, ma
      0060: 6B 65 20 73 75 72 65 20   75 73 69 6E 67 20 61 20  ke sure using a 
      0070: 4D 6F 6E 67 6F 44 42 20   33 2E 34 2B 20 64 72 69  MongoDB 3.4+ dri
      0080: 76 65 72 2F 73 68 65 6C   6C 2E 00 10 63 6F 64 65  ver/shell...code
      0090: 00 40 1F 00 00 02 63 6F   64 65 4E 61 6D 65 00 0B  .@....codeName..
      00A0: 00 00 00 41 74 6C 61 73   45 72 72 6F 72 00 00 59  ...AtlasError..Y
      00B0: CA B6 DE 1D 2A D2 24 D5   DB 53 A5 44 CE D1 64 BD  ....*.$..S.D..d.
      00C0: 7D 46 B9 0C 0C 0C 0C 0C   0C 0C 0C 0C 0C 0C 0C 0C  .F..............
      

      Rails Error:

      Mongo::Error::NoServerAvailable: No server is available matching preference: #<Mongo::ServerSelector::Primary:0x2244 tag_sets=[] max_staleness=nil> using server_selection_timeout=30 and local_threshold=0.015
                                     select_server at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/mongo-2.4.1/lib/mongo/server_selector/selectable.rb:115
                                          distinct at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/mongo-2.4.1/lib/mongo/collection/view/readable.rb:173
                                          distinct at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/mongoid-6.1.0/lib/mongoid/contextual/mongo.rb:114
                                          distinct at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/mongoid-6.1.0/lib/mongoid/contextual.rb:20
                     <class:OrdenReparacionEstado> at /Projects/sofred2016/app/models/orden_reparacion_estado.rb:13
                                            <main> at /Projects/sofred2016/app/models/orden_reparacion_estado.rb:1
                                              load at org/jruby/RubyKernel.java:979
                                block in load_file at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:477
                                  new_constants_in at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:662
                                         load_file at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:476
                          block in require_or_load at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:375
                           block in load_interlock at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:37
                                  block in loading at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ies/interlock.rb:12
                                         exclusive at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/concurrency/share_lock.rb:150
                                           loading at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ies/interlock.rb:11
                                    load_interlock at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:37
                                   require_or_load at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:358
                                         depend_on at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:336
                                require_dependency at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/activesupport-5.0.1/lib/active_support/dependencies.rb:252
                              block in eager_load! at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/engine.rb:476
                                              each at org/jruby/RubyArray.java:1734
                                   block in (root) at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/engine.rb:1
                                              each at org/jruby/RubyArray.java:1734
                                       eager_load! at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/engine.rb:475
                                       eager_load! at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/engine.rb:473
                                              each at org/jruby/RubyArray.java:1734
                              block in eager_load! at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/engine.rb:354
                                     instance_exec at org/jruby/RubyBasicObject.java:1724
                                               run at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/initializable.rb:30
                         block in run_initializers at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/initializable.rb:55
                               block in tsort_each at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:228
        block in each_strongly_connected_component at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:350
            each_strongly_connected_component_from at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:431
        block in each_strongly_connected_component at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:349
                                              each at org/jruby/RubyArray.java:1734
                                              call at org/jruby/RubyMethod.java:127
                                          Finisher at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/application/finisher.rb:59
                 each_strongly_connected_component at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:347
                                        tsort_each at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:226
                                        tsort_each at /Volumes/FdData/Users/mToribio/.rvm/rubies/jruby-9.1.8.0/lib/ruby/stdlib/tsort.rb:205
                                  run_initializers at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/initializable.rb:54
                                            <main> at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/application.rb:352
                                           require at org/jruby/RubyKernel.java:961
                                            (root) at /Projects/sofred2016/config/environment.rb:5
                                   block in (root) at uri:classloader:/jruby/kernel/kernel.rb:1
                                     instance_eval at org/jruby/RubyBasicObject.java:1687
                                  require_relative at uri:classloader:/jruby/kernel/kernel.rb:13
                                            <eval> at /Projects/sofred2016/config.ru:3
                                              eval at org/jruby/RubyKernel.java:1000
                                        initialize at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/builder.rb:55
                                   new_from_string at /Projects/sofred2016/config.ru:1
                                   new_from_string at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/builder.rb:49
                                        parse_file at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/builder.rb:40
                 build_app_and_options_from_config at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/server.rb:318
                                               app at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/server.rb:218
                                               app at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/server.rb:59
                                       wrapped_app at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/rack-2.0.1/lib/rack/server.rb:353
                            block in log_to_stdout at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/server.rb:124
                                               tap at org/jruby/RubyKernel.java:1747
                                             start at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/server.rb:77
                                            server at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/commands_tasks.rb:90
                                            <main> at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/commands_tasks.rb:85
                                           require at org/jruby/RubyKernel.java:961
                                            <main> at /Volumes/FdData/Users/mToribio/.rvm/gems/jruby-9.1.8.0/gems/railties-5.0.1/lib/rails/commands/commands_tasks.rb:49
                                              load at org/jruby/RubyKernel.java:979
                                            <main> at -e:1
      
      

            Assignee:
            emily.stolfo Emily Stolfo
            Reporter:
            marcostoribio10 Marcos Toribio
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

              Created:
              Updated:
              Resolved: